We’ve been barricaded inside for over a month. We managed to keep them out, until one broke through last night and bit Brianna.
Before the entire system went down, we heard all the supposed, regular cures people were sharing on the news and online. None of them worked. Mom, Dad, and Will all turned.
With no radio signal out here and only static on both AM and FM, I tried the only other cure I knew about.
And it’s working.
Brianna was bitten at approximately 2:30 a.m. It is now over twelve hours later and she is showing clear signs of recovery. Here is the procedure:
Remove the bitten area if possible (a finger, toe, etc.) If the bite is higher up the limb, the limb must be removed. If it’s on the trunk area, cut away as much as you can, as deep as you can. A doctor should perform this removal if one is available!
MOST IMPORTANT! The exposed wound area or amputation site must be packed tightly with USED coffee grounds!
Once packed, ignite the area briefly. Allow it to burn, then extinguish immediately.
Treat the resulting third-degree burns.
I know this sounds insane, but isn’t all of this insane?
The user who posted this on r/ZombieSurvivalTactics knew it all along. They called it something like “the Perk and Purge method.” Everyone mocked him. They said it was a joke. It wasn’t!
I remember the user saying something about brewing the coffee takes away most of the acidic compounds. The used grounds are neutralized and therefore stabilize necrotic tissue without triggering further zombification.
Unfortunately, I was bitten while trying to stop the one that attacked Brianna.
And we are out of coffee.
I am writing this so when this is found, the world will know how to save itself.
Please pass this on!
P.S. I wrote this on the last clean coffee filter I could find. Hope it survives the apocalypse.
